Prior to his passing, Kirk and his beloved wife, Anne Buydens Douglas, committed a large amount of their time and resources to philanthropic causes.

Together, they funded the construction of playgrounds for impoverished schools, regularly giving $25,000 donations to support community projects that gave children joyful, secure play areas. In 2017, Kirk and Anne celebrated another incredible milestone: the 25th anniversary of the Anne Douglas Center for Women, an outreach initiative that helps impoverished women start again.
